如何从Asp.net正常页面调用Asp.net MVC页面?

时间:2013-09-30 10:44:00

标签: c# asp.net asp.net-mvc razor

我有Asp.net应用程序。 我想将另一个Asp.net MVC应用程序集成到exsting Asp.net应用程序中。

所以我做了以下更改。

1.我在exsting Asp.net应用程序中添加了区域。 2.在routeconfig中添加路径。 3.现在如何调用Asp.net MVC Razor ??

控制器名称 - 主页 行动名称 - 主页

如何从asp.net项目中的js文件调用MVC区域内的主页。

提前致谢!

2 个答案:

答案 0 :(得分:0)

它与调用其他页面相同..只需设置正确的路由结构即可呈现视图。

document.location.href='yourArea/FolderName/Home/Action';

或者您可以使用HyperLink实现相同的

<a href="yourURlTOMvcView">MVC view </a>

答案 1 :(得分:0)

如果你只想调用方法,那么简单的方法是Response.Redirect(“〜/ ControllerName / ActionMethodName”);